D.J. interviewed by Howard Phillips
D.J.'s not the only one taking the opportunity of the increased scrutiny on China from the protests in Tibet and the upcoming Summer Olympics to bring attention the lack of freedom in China. Howard Phillips, founder and chairman of the Conservative Caucus, 3-time Constitution Party presidential candidate, and one of those rare breed of New Right paleoconservatives is back on the case as well.
Among the 3 episodes of Phillips' show Conservative Roundtable recently uploaded to youtube concerning the "Red Chinese Threat" is this 2004 interview with The Shotgun Blog's very own D.J. McGuire about his book Dragon in the Dark: How and Why Communist China Helps Our Enemies in the War on Terror.
